Jets' Malachi Moore makes big game vs. Eagles sound simple: 'Trying to have fun'
When the New York Jets selected Malachi Moore at the 2025 NFL draft, head coach Aaron Glenn praised the fourth-round pick's versatility.
Moore sure made Glenn look correct on Friday during the Jets' preseason finale against the Philadelphia Eagles.
The Eagles won 19-17 but Moore was all over the field with seven tackles, an interception, tackle for loss, and big play on special teams with a quick take down on punt coverage. All of that came in just the first half.
What went into Moore's play? He kept it simple... in the most actual sense.
"I was just trying to go out there and have fun, not think too much," Moore said. "I think I was putting a lot of stress on myself to be perfect."
